I'M KEITH HERNANDEZ
A Memoir
Legendary first baseman Keith Hernandez tells all in this gripping and literary memoir.
Keith Hernandez revolutionized the role of first baseman. As a World Series-winning St. Louis Cardinal and New York Met, he was a perennial fan favorite, earning 11 consecutive Gold Gloves, a National League Co-MVP award, and a batting title during his illustrious career. But it was his unique blend of intelligence, humor, and talent - not to mention his unflappable leadership, playful antics, and competitive temperament - that transcended the sport and propelled him to a level of notoriety that few other athletes have achieved.
Now with a striking mix of candor and self-reflection, Hernandez takes us along on his journey to baseball immortality. There are the hellacious bus rides and south of the border escapades of his minor league years. His Major League benchings, unending plate adjustments, and one of the most exciting batting races in history against Pete Rose. Indeed, from the little league fields of Northern California to the dusty proving grounds of Triple-A ball to the grand stages of Bush Stadium and beyond, I'm Keith Hernandez reveals as much about "America's favorite pastime" as it does the man himself.
An honest and compelling assessment of the game's past, present, and future, what emerges is a memoir that showcases one of baseball's most unique and experienced minds at his very best.
Keith Hernandez is a former Major League Baseball first baseman who played the majority of his career with the St. Louis Cardinals and the New York Mets. A batting champion and five-time All-Star, Hernandez was corecipient of the 1979 NL MVP award and won two World Series titles, one each with the Cardinals and Mets. He earned more Gold Glove awardseleventhan any first baseman in baseball history. Since 2000, Hernandez has served as an analyst on Mets telecasts for the SNY, WPIX, and MSG networks and is a member of the FOX Sports MLB postseason studio team.
